Pitlochry Festival Theatre is more than a venue; they’re a community, a creative hub, and a home for transformative experiences. Since 1951, Pitlochry Festival Theatre has been the artistic heart and soul of Highland Perthshire. Attracting over 100,000 visitors every year, they are more than simply a place to come and see a show, they are Scotland’s leading producer of musical theatre, a champion of ensemble practice and the country’s only rurally-located, major arts organisation.
